
Commissioner Wilton Simpson issues emergency rule to further protect Florida from threat of New World Screwworm
Tuesday, April 28, 2026 • 2 PM
On Friday, as New World Screwworm detections are now within 125 miles of the U.S. border, Florida Commissioner of Agriculture Wilton Simpson took aggressive action to protect Florida from the threat of the New World Screwworm (NWS) by issuing an emergency rule placing temporary restrictions on the importation of animals into Florida from high-risk counties in Texas.
